Full Prompt

Ultra high-fashion magazine cover, Louis Vuitton -style editorial. Close-up portrait of a confident woman with soft rose-gold hair and natural airy bangs, slightly wind-blown for movement. She is wearing a luxury summer outfit: a structured lightweight linen or silk jacket in warm golden-yellow tones, layered over a modest high-neck top, paired with a bold gold choker necklace and subtle statement earrings. Fabric flows naturally with a summer breeze, slightly textured and breathable, capturing a premium seasonal feel. Styling is elegant, modest, and refined — no revealing clothing. Lighting is high-end studio mixed with natural golden hour glow: warm highlights, soft shadows, luminous skin with glossy editorial finish. Background is a rich summer gradient (sunset gold fading into soft coral or warm beige), clean but visually striking. Composition is dynamic and slightly cinematic: hair in motion, shallow depth of field, sharp focus on face. Typography: large elegant serif masthead “ Louis Vuitton ” at the top, bold cover line “YOUR CHOICE ENDS HERE” in premium editorial layout, minimal supporting text. Ultra-realistic, hyper-detailed skin texture, 8K resolution, sharp focus, glossy magazine print quality, cinematic color grading, luxury fashion photography, no nudity, tasteful and editorial.
